JESS operates an active house system based on four houses: Lanner (yellow), Merlin (blue), Peregrine (green) and Saker (red). All new students are placed in a house when they join JESS, with siblings being placed in the same house. Those students transferring from a JESS primary school will remain in the same house.
The House System, by its very nature, will offer the individual competitive opportunities. However, if the House is to be successful it will also need to encourage ideas of team and inclusion.
The House System will cover the following areas
-
Academic: house points will be awarded for effort and achievement that is above the student’s norm
- Sport: this will take many forms over the coming years as the School develops. During the course of the year we will hold a swimming gala and sports day complemented by a range of inter-house matches during lunch-times
- Arts: this will develop as the school grows and offer the students the chance to present their performance, musical, artistic or intellectual skills
This year there have been house competitions for:
football, ultimate frisbee, netball, volleyball, swimming gala, athletics festival, maths challenge, Christmas quiz, rock band challenge, and a video challenge.
The House System will be overseen by staff and student House Captains and house points awarded for a variety of reasons, for example
-
Class or homework that is of a standard higher than the student normally produces
- Helpfulness, e.g. helping a new student to settle in
- For anything a teacher feels is worthy of recognition and reward
